Welcome aboard. Next Thursday we run the disaster-recovery drill for Signalbrook's notification fan-out tier. You'll simulate a downstream outage so the backpressure valves engage and queues drain into the overflow store. Watch the consumer lag charts closely; if lag exceeds the red threshold, the drill lead will call a halt. The standby controller requires manual unlock during the drill, and since you won't have production credentials yet, you'll enter the recovery passphrase shown below.

strongbox words: ulamir-ulaix

Rounding errors in currency conversion (Tollgrave ledger): if reconciliation alerts fire with sub-cent discrepancies, the cause is almost always mixed rounding modes between the Quotia rate service (banker's rounding) and the legacy Tollgrave writer (round-half-up). Do not manually adjust ledger rows. Instead, run the reconciler in dry-run mode, confirm the delta is under the 0.5% threshold, and file a correction batch. Step-by-step remediation, including the correction batch template, is on the internal runbook page here.

operations page: https://confluence.lumicsys.internal/projects/display/projects/display

**Q: How do I toggle the Fareline pricing experiment?**

Use the Fareline admin panel, Experiments tab. The ticket-pricing split test (variant B applies dynamic off-peak discounts) is controlled by the `fare_dyn` flag. Don't flip it mid-cycle; wait for the Tuesday rollover. Results log to the Pricewatch dashboard. If the admin panel locks you out after three failed attempts, you'll need the recovery passphrase to reset access, which is:

strongbox words: rusael-wenmir-quenir-ralvan-novix-holath-belax

**Ticket: Tax-rate cache drift**

The Ledgerline tax-rate lookup cache in staging has drifted from production: TTL and refresh interval were hand-edited during last month's incident and never reverted. Stale rates persisted up to six hours in tests. Please review the attached change restoring parity and confirm nothing else was touched. For reference, the intended production values are as follows.

config for yaweg-fajeg:
[fenir]
port = 4000
region = north-4
host = fenir.qorvelworks.internal
team = silok
timeout_ms = 500
retries = 3